abstract="The present study was conducted to clarify the characteristics of human motion and perception, and to develop a force perception model relating to vehicle operation. The results highlighted three points in particular: (1) with steering wheel forward and reverse operation, the tendencies of reaction force perception and related variations depend on the amplitude of the reaction force; (2) perception is affected by reaction force with individual postures and posture changes; and (3) a subjective human force perception model can be derived from the experimental results, which shows a clear correlation with measured values in steering wheel forward and reverse operation.<p /><p>Language: ja</p>",
